原文:CURL: CURLE_COULDNT_CONNECT问题探究

摘自::存储系统研究:socket connect error Cannot assign request address 这是最近使用libcurl写http服务的压力测试的时候遇到的一个问题,其直接表象是客户端在发送http请求时失败,最终原因是客户端的TIME WAIT状态的socket进程过多,导致端口被占满。下面看整个分析过程: 首先看产生错误的源码: get it res curl e ...

2014-12-18 11:40 0 7723 推荐指数:

查看详情

libcurl 错误CURLE_COULDNT_CONNECT 解决办法

开始一直以为是端口设置的问题,后面才发现是我本地电脑开了http的代理影响的,去掉代理就行。 附上错误码全部解析: CURLcode 几乎所有的“easy”界面函数都返回一个CURLcode错误代码。无论什么,使用curl_easy_setopt选项CURLOPT_ERRORBUFFER ...

Wed May 12 21:10:00 CST 2021 0 3768
linux下connect超时时间探究

最近在linux做服务器开发的时候,发现了一个现象:服务器在启动的时候调用了 connect 函数,因为连接了一个不可用的端口,导致connect最后报出了 “Connection timed out” 的错误。但是这中间过了六十多秒的时间。 为何会等待这么长的时间才超时呢?这个时间又在哪里设置 ...

Sun Dec 23 02:00:00 CST 2018 0 1913
执行curl -sSL 提示curl: (35) SSL connect error

今天,添加容器节点报错,执行如下 curl -sSL https://shipyard-project.com/deploy| ACTION=node DISCOVERY=etcd://192.168.5.252:4001 bash -s 提示如下报错: curl: (35) SSL ...

Fri Dec 30 01:30:00 CST 2016 1 15342
执行curl 提示curl: (35) SSL connect error

安装acme证书时,执行如下 提示如下报错: curl: (35) SSL connect error curl -v 跟踪时 发现 NSS error -12190 解决方法:升级网络安全服务即可。 yum update nss ...

Mon Aug 13 19:14:00 CST 2018 0 1337
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M